首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mac 命令行使用mysql

基础概念

MySQL 是一个流行的关系型数据库管理系统(RDBMS),广泛用于存储和管理数据。Mac 上的命令行工具允许用户通过终端与 MySQL 数据库进行交互。

相关优势

  1. 开源:MySQL 是一个开源项目,拥有庞大的社区支持和丰富的文档。
  2. 性能:MySQL 提供了高性能的数据存储和检索能力。
  3. 可靠性:MySQL 提供了高可靠性和数据完整性保证。
  4. 易用性:通过命令行工具,用户可以方便地进行数据库管理和操作。

类型

MySQL 可以分为两种主要类型:

  1. 社区版:完全开源,支持多种操作系统。
  2. 企业版:提供额外的功能和支持,需要付费。

应用场景

MySQL 广泛应用于各种场景,包括但不限于:

  • 网站和应用程序的数据存储
  • 数据分析和报告
  • 企业级应用的数据管理

在 Mac 命令行中使用 MySQL

安装 MySQL

首先,你需要在 Mac 上安装 MySQL。可以通过 Homebrew 进行安装:

代码语言:txt
复制
brew install mysql

启动 MySQL 服务

安装完成后,启动 MySQL 服务:

代码语言:txt
复制
brew services start mysql

连接到 MySQL 数据库

使用以下命令连接到 MySQL 数据库:

代码语言:txt
复制
mysql -u root -p

系统会提示你输入密码。输入正确的密码后,你将进入 MySQL 命令行界面。

基本操作

在 MySQL 命令行界面中,你可以执行各种数据库操作,例如:

  • 创建数据库
代码语言:txt
复制
CREATE DATABASE mydatabase;
  • 选择数据库
代码语言:txt
复制
USE mydatabase;
  • 创建表
代码语言:txt
复制
CREATE TABLE users (
    id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(100),
    email VARCHAR(100)
);
  • 插入数据
代码语言:txt
复制
INSERT INTO users (name, email) VALUES ('John Doe', 'john@example.com');
  • 查询数据
代码语言:txt
复制
SELECT * FROM users;

常见问题及解决方法

问题:无法连接到 MySQL 服务器

原因

  1. MySQL 服务未启动。
  2. 防火墙阻止了连接。
  3. 配置文件中的连接参数错误。

解决方法

  1. 确保 MySQL 服务已启动:
代码语言:txt
复制
brew services start mysql
  1. 检查防火墙设置,确保允许 MySQL 连接。
  2. 确认配置文件中的连接参数正确。

问题:密码错误

原因

  1. 输入的密码不正确。
  2. MySQL 用户账户被锁定或删除。

解决方法

  1. 确认输入的密码正确。
  2. 如果用户账户被锁定或删除,可以通过以下命令重置密码:
代码语言:txt
复制
mysql_secure_installation

按照提示进行操作,重置密码。

参考链接

通过以上步骤,你可以在 Mac 命令行中成功使用 MySQL 进行数据库管理和操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Mac mysql 使用教程

介绍 mysql 安装成功,接下来就详细的说说使用教程,下面通过创建库,创建表,以及表中数据的增、查、改、删来详细说明。 内容简单明了,即使是刚入门也可以一步一步进行学习。...如果 mysql 未安装请参考 mac 安装mysql详细教程 2....登录数据库 打开数据库: 在终端根文件夹下输入下面命令,如果不是根文件夹输入“cd ~”返回到根文件夹 /usr/local/mysql/bin/mysql -u root -p 密码是加密的,只需要正确输入回车就可以了...使用数据库 在上面显示的数据库中,实例中使用studb数据库,输入下面命令: mysql> use studb; 如果没有合适的数据库,可以通过下面命令创建数据库: mysql> create database...修改表中数据 mysql> update t_stu set sname = "fby" where sid = "s001"; 更新成功之后,查看更新后的数据 mysql> select * from

3.7K20
  • mysql命令使用_mysql命令行导出sql文件

    图像化导向的MySQL管理工具比比皆是,但真正能够提速而且并非“图有其表”的管理工具,可能没有哪一个比得上MySQL客户端驱动的命令行更有效了。...要从根本上消除这个问题,可以使用以下prompt命令来更改MySQL的提示符: mysql>prompt mysql (d)> 执行完该命令后,目前所选择的数据库就会在提示符中显示出来,如下: mysql...(corporate)> 此外,我们也很容易跟丢我们所登录的数据库服务器,更不用说正在使用的帐户了。...要解决这个问题,通过使用u 和h 选项来更改提示符设置: mysql>prompt mysql (u@h)> 执行命令的结果如下: mysql (root@www.ctocio.com.cn)> 想要永久的保存这种更改设置...使用shell Alias(别名)来执行经常使用MySQL命令 假设您的新web应用正逐步步入应用阶段,每个小时都有新用户注册。就像新股上市一样,您和您的同事需要经常关注注册用户的数量。

    4.3K20

    Mac快速打开命令行

    Mac 快速打开命令行作为经常用Mac的开发,通常会有一个需求,需要在文件夹Finder中快速打开命令行,且进入当前文件夹。...而如果使用 Xcode 的话,通常还会有另一个需求,即在 Xcode 中快速打开命令行,进入当前项目。...Ps:下面演示的命令行工具,使用的是Warp,但是系统的Terminal也支持在文件夹 Finder中快速打开命令行打开系统设置,找到Keyboard,然后点击Keyboard Shortcuts,如下图...在Xcode中快速打开命令行在Xcode中快速打开命令行,是通过使用Awesome-Xcode-Behaviors首先下载Awesome-Xcode-Behaviors,并解压到指定文件夹,然后进入此文件夹...比如,pod install和pod update设置Behavior快速触发,新增或修改Pod库时,只需要通过快捷键就可以直接执行pod相关的操作,不用去打开命令行输入相关命令才能执行,方便快捷。

    71520

    实用的Mac命令行工具

    Mac电脑命令行工具 iTerm2 - 免费的终端工具,直接替代自带的 Terminal,有非常多惊人的特性。 hyper - 基于 Web 技术的终端,直接替代自带的 Terminal。...cool-retro-term - 怀旧的命令行终端。 autojump - 告别又臭又长的路径名,一键直达任何目录。 Glances - 在命令行中查看你系统运行状态的工具。...pgcli - 为Postgres提供一个支持自动补全和语法高亮的命令行工具。 mycli - 为 MySQL 命令行客户端,提供语法高亮和提示功能 m-cli - 用于 macOS 的瑞士军刀。...Mac-CLI - 自动化您的 OS X 系统的使用。 job - 短命令并发、重复执行工具, 适用于压测. LNav - 日志文件阅读器. tmux - 一个优秀的终端复用器类自由软件。...Zsh - 一个专为交互式使用而设计的命令行 shell。 spaceship - 一个简约,功能强大且极易定制的Zsh提示。

    4.2K30

    Windows7下命令行使用MySQL

    比如我的Win7环境下MySQL安装路径为:D:\MySQL\MySQL Server 5.0,下面有bin目录,那么需要在Path中追加D:\MySQL\MySQL Server 5.0\bin,注意值之间要使用分号...4、登录MySQL命令行界面,连接MySQL      在终端界面中输入mysql -hlocalhost -uroot -p123,出现MySQL命令行界面,如下所示: ?...8、进入到mysql命令行界面后,其他的SQL语句和第7步的也差不多了,更多的SQL使用可以找一些SQL资料手册来看,这个网上有很多资料,就不说了。...另外,如果要方便使用MySQL的话,还是安装一个MySQL图形界面GUI工具吧,个人目前安装的是navicat for mysql,版本为:navicat8_mysql_cs.exe,下载地址为:http...-3YUU-MVHV 主要参考了下面的文章,链接为:命令行里运行mysql,windows环境

    1.7K20

    使用 ohmyzsh 打造 windows、ubuntu、mac 系统高效终端命令行工具

    原标题名:oh my zsh 和 windows git bash 设置别名提高效率 写于2018年06月03日 在我的微信交流群中听闻很多前端开发比较贫穷,没有买mac电脑(比如我),也没有用过ohmyzsh...这篇文章没啥难度,很快就能看完,主要还是希望读者你看完后可以安装开始使用高效终端工具。有了这么强大的终端工具后我发现Windows很好用呀,瞬间感觉都不需要买mac了。...github ohmyzsh 安装oh my zsh部分适用于Ubuntu和mac系统。...更多别名可以自定义~windows上命令行工具还可以使用cmder点击查看cmder官网命令行工具。虽然我几年前就安装了,但发现还是git bash用的顺畅些,可能是我还不太习惯cmder。...命令行使用git,我推荐使用tig。git log增强版,性能很好。Ubuntu、linux、mac可以直接安装,windows稍微麻烦些。

    5.3K20
    领券